A matchmaker traditionally is the person in a village who knows all the families and matches the children from different families together that are socially appropriate to match and will unite certain families.

Modern matchmakers have a similar role, but you have a bit more choice in the matter. Matchmakers in moder times help individuals to find someone for the purpose of marriage or long-term relationships, rather than just casual dating.

A matchmaker is usually well-versed in what makes for a good pairing between two people and what traits work well together and which do not. Matchmakers are generally skillful in placing you with someone who matches your personality and has the qualities you are looking for in a long-term or life partner.

Most people of a few certain generations probably immediately think of the movie Fiddler on the Roof when they think of matchmakers. In some cultures matchmakers have been and still are used to introduce people who might make a good match. Matchmakers might be used to find prospects for an arranged marriage, or love might be allowed in the picture. There are still human matchmakers who will gather information on you and prospective suitors and suggest people you should meet. The main difference between using matchmaking services and using an online dating site is that when you’re doing online dating you are the one making a choice as to who you will talk to. When you use a matchmaker, that person chooses who he or she thinks will be a good match for you.
